Air Seychelles to resume flights to Mauritius in October after 18-month pause

Air Seychelles will resume scheduled passenger flights to Mauritius starting October 3, the airline said on Monday. The Seychelles' national carrier suspended flights to Mauritius in March last year in view of restrictions imposed by the Mauritian government amid the COVID-19 pandemic.
